
In conjunction with the release of their respective new albums, Pearl Jam and Red Hot Chili Peppers will play intimate shows at New York City's Irving Plaza. The events will essentially be free shows to celebrate their new releases.
Pearl Jam will play Irving Plaza on Friday night, May 5. Tickets will be available at Manhattan's Tower Records on 4th & Broadway at a special midnight sale on May 1. Pearl Jam's new self-titled album will be released at midnight and anyone purchasing the album from Tower Records will also receive a ticket to the show. As of now, this appears to be the only way to obtain tickets.
The Red Hot Chili Peppers will play Irving Plaza three nights later on Monday night, May 8. There will be no tickets sold for this event. Local radio stations
Z100,
Power 105 and
Q104.3 will make tickets available to fans as they see fit. The Red Hot's new album,
Stadium Arcadium hits stores the following day, May 9.
